Introduction to the SAW technical<br />

handbook<br />

This technical handbook gives detailed<br />

information of the extensive range of ESAB<br />

consumables for joining materials with the<br />

submerged arc welding process, along with<br />

general information associated with this<br />

process. Consumables for cladding and<br />

hardfacing are described in other<br />

documents available from ESAB. This<br />

handbook consists of three main sections:<br />

Page 15 gives a theoretical background for<br />

the choice of the most suitable flux/wire<br />

combination.<br />

The product data pages give a<br />

comprehensive description of flux<br />

characteristics and application areas, and all<br />

relevant data on the flux and flux/wire<br />

combinations, including approvals.<br />
